Hi Martin, I'm not sure I would call it a downturn yet. At the time of writing its only 5% from its 52w high. I suspect it is simple profit taking given the incredible rise of the stock this year - it has very nearly doubled post Brexit.
The media is ramping up its negative spin on the property market, as has Halifax in its recent report on property price growth. This is likely fueling the profit taking.
I suspect you want to keep an eye on it, and if you are nervous consider top-slicing so that you have at least banked some gains.
